Output 50300e4f02cb21eec5d9e31a0bfa78e83491b4f460c829d0c376d56f65f58e96:0

value
8936427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123472da2f70814ee5eb64c8894f598dc89db1b8 OP_EQUAL
address
33MGvC6sTAaBdhmNusm9jodWYrZiJ6ychV
transaction
50300e4f02cb21eec5d9e31a0bfa78e83491b4f460c829d0c376d56f65f58e96
spent
true